Contact Urticaria and Contact Urticaria Syndromeated by immediate contact skin and mucous membrane reactions. They may be the result of a specific immune reaction after sensitization to a high or low molecular weight compound (ICoU), or they are mediated by a nonimmunological reaction which needs no prior sensitization (NICoU). POPs and Skinvironment and human health. The skin is a major target organ of toxic effects of POPs as well as signalling organ for the toxicity of these compounds. Chloracne is the most obvious signs of systemic contact with higher levels of POPs with chloracnegenic potential.
